4I92
Structure of the BSK8 kinase domain
X-RAY DIFFRACTION
Crystallization
Crystalization Experiments | ||||
---|---|---|---|---|
ID | Method | pH | Temperature | Details |
1 | VAPOR DIFFUSION, HANGING DROP | 7.3 | 277 | 100 mM HEPES pH 7.3 and 7-10%(w/v) PEG 8.000, VAPOR DIFFUSION, HANGING DROP, temperature 277K |
